Ingredients
Ingredients:
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 tablespoons lemon juice
- 1 teaspoon lemon zest
- 2 teaspoons freshly ground black pepper
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
- 1/2 teaspoon paprika
- fresh parsley or lemon slices for garnish (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at the Oven or Grill: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C) or heat a grill pan over medium-high heat.
- Prepare the Chicken: Pat the chicken breasts dry and pound to even thickness if needed.
- Make the Marinade: In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il, lemon juice, lemon zest, black pepper, salt, garlic powder, onion powder, and paprika.
- Marinate the Chicken: Rub the mixture evenly over both sides of the chicken breasts. For extra flavor, marinate for 30 minutes.
- Cooking Option 1 – Baking: If baking, place chicken in a greased baking dish and bake for 22–25 minutes, or until internal temperature reaches 165°F.
- Cooking Option 2 – Grilling or Pan-Searing: If grilling or pan-searing, cook chicken 5–6 minutes per side until golden and cooked through.
- Rest and Serve: Let the chicken rest for 5 minutes before slicing. Garnish with fresh parsley or lemon slices if desired.
Notes
- For extra juicy chicken, marinate it in the seasoning mixture for 30 minutes before cooking.
- This dish pairs well with roasted vegetables, rice, or salad.
